Common styles and where they work best

Seat covers come in a few common designs. The best one depends on where your dog rides (back seat, front seat, or cargo area), how much they move around, and whether you regularly carry passengers too.

  • Bench seat cover: best for everyday back-seat use; quick to remove and shake out.
  • Hammock style: spans between front and back headrests to reduce falling into the footwell and adds a barrier between rows.
  • Cargo liner: ideal for SUVs/hatchbacks; covers trunk area and often sidewalls for gear-heavy trips.
  • Front seat cover: useful when only one person rides and the dog sits up front (still requires safe restraint).
  • Split seat design: supports use with one passenger while keeping part of the seat protected.

Seat cover styles at a glance

Style Best for Main benefit Watch-outs
Bench cover Daily commuting Simple protection Dog may slide on sharp turns if fabric is slick
Hammock Dogs that move around Blocks footwell + adds stability May limit rear passenger legroom
Cargo liner SUVs, road trips Large coverage area Needs correct sizing for trunk dimensions
Front seat cover Solo driver + small/medium dog Protects front upholstery Airbag zones and safe restraint setup matter
Split cover Mixed passenger/dog trips Flexible seating More seams can mean more shifting if not anchored well

Material choices: comfort, grip, and cleanup

Materials determine how well a cover handles moisture, odor, clawing, and frequent washing. The “best” fabric is usually the one you’ll actually keep on the seat because it’s comfortable and easy to maintain.

  • Water-resistant layers: help prevent accidents or wet fur from soaking into seats.
  • Non-slip backing and seat anchors: reduce sliding so the cover doesn’t bunch up under your dog.
  • Quilted or padded surfaces: can be more comfortable for longer drives and may reduce claw marks reaching upholstery.
  • Scratch-resistant fabrics: matter for dogs that “dig” before lying down.
  • Color and texture: hide fur differently (black shows light fur; lighter colors show muddy prints).
  • Low-odor materials: are especially important in warm weather; some fabrics hold smells more than others.

Quick comparison: everyday needs vs. features

Everyday need Helpful feature Why it matters
Wet paws and rain Water-resistant layer Prevents soaking and lingering odor
Heavy shedding Hair-resistant fabric + easy shake-out Cuts down vacuum time
Dog moves around Non-slip backing + anchors Less sliding and bunching
Messy snacks/treats Raised edges or hammock barrier Contains crumbs and spills
Frequent washing Durable stitching + gentle-care fabric Maintains fit and performance

FAQ

Do seat covers work with dog seat belt harnesses?

Yes—if the cover has buckle access or slots so you can reach and latch the seat belt securely. Make sure the harness connection isn’t twisted and that the buckle fully clicks into place.

Will a cover protect leather seats from scratches?

It helps, especially when the cover is padded or made with thicker fabric, but trapped grit underneath can still scuff leather. Vacuum before installation and choose a stable, non-slip design to reduce rubbing.

How often should a dog car seat cover be washed?

It depends on how often your dog rides and how messy those trips are; a common routine is every 2–4 weeks for frequent outings or after muddy/wet rides. Spot-clean between washes and air-dry when possible to preserve coatings.
